The European Geothermal Congress is the largest event which brings together the entire European geothermal sector, and attracts many from outside the continent. EGC 2022 will provide a stage to present and discuss new developments in the science, technology, industry, financing and policy aspects of geothermal energy on our continent.

The EGC2022 is designed to maximize opportunities for participants to interact, make powerful connections and exchange knowledge and expertise with leaders amongst the global geothermal community.

The European Geothermal Congress is the biggest European geothermal event, with a diverse offer to attract all stakeholders. The 2022 edition of EGC will be held from 17th until 21st October 2022 at the Berlin Congress Centre, in Germany. The event is organised by EGEC in cooperation with the German Geothermal Association (BVG).
